1. Horizon T101 Treadmill
Horizon T101's folding treadmill is a quiet, durable treadmill that is perfect for joggers and walkers. It comes at a price that is unbeatable. Despite its low cost the T101 has Bluetooth speakers and an integrated fan and offers users a comfortable and safe workout with an incline that can reach 10 percent. It also has quick-dial controls within the grips on the hands that make it easy to follow along streaming workout classes.
The T101's running surface what is 10 incline on treadmill 20 inches long and 55 inches wide. This is adequate for light running. The 2.5 horsepower motor of the T101 is standard for treadmills. It is capable of supporting running at a moderate speed. If you want to run more vigorously, you should consider a higher quality model.
The T101 is distinguished by its zoned deck cushions which help reduce fatigue and stress on joints. This reduces the impact on your knees, hips, back and ankles while increasing your comfort. The treadmill also has several built-in workouts, such as distance, time and calorie goal programs as well as manual and interval workouts.
The console is easy to use and has three LEDs to show your workout details. The T101 features an MP3 port, Bluetooth speaker connectivity and easy listening to music. This treadmill requires regular maintenance. This includes lubricating the belt and deck once every three months or 130 miles. It also requires cleaning the console, and moving it every time it is not in use.

2. NordicTrack EXP7i Treadmill
With its 2.6 CHP motor and spacious running deck The EXP 7i is a great choice for runners with a range of needs for training. Its iFIT integration, which provides access to an ever-expanding library of trainer-led workouts and guided walks through some of the world's most stunning locations, is a big attraction for those looking for motivation and guidance from their equipment.
The treadmill's FlexSelect cushioning helps in reducing the impact on your joints as you work out. The machine's AutoBreeze exercise fan will automatically adjust the airflow to match the speed of your workout and comes with four different power settings. The DuraStride running deck comes with non-flex and precision rollers that measure 1.9 inches in diameter. It's a quality deck that'll give you a great run, but it may not be the best for dedicated runners who need durable performance.
The simple console offers basic functionality and we like its simple speed and incline toggles that allow you to adjust your settings in half-step increments. You can also choose from a range of fitness apps and connect your smartphone to the console to utilize its GPS feature to measure distances.
This small space treadmill with incline treadmill can be folded to make space. It also comes with gas-powered shock that softly unfolds the deck, instead of crashing it down with force. 3. Echelon Stride-6 Treadmill
The Echelon Stride-6 treadmill comes fully assembled, and requires minimal installation. The box comes with some pieces that will protect the treadmill while shipping. When you have removed these, it is essentially ready to use. It's simple to set up. You'll need it folded up, the console expanded before plugging it in and placing it on the floor. The Stride has four sets of transport wheels, which are useful for moving it around and moving it into place when it's not standing on its own.
You can connect to the treadmill via Bluetooth and the Echelon Fit app, which provides a variety of workout classes. However you won't be able to stream those directly onto the treadmill's display, like you can with Peloton.
The app is a fantastic motivator for students and helps connect you to world-class instructors. It also features an interactive leaderboard that compares your performance to other users. This is a great way to challenge yourself and encourage yourself.
The Echelon is a budget-friendly compact treadmill incline that can be used by most people. It is easy to fold flat, making it perfect for homes with smaller spaces and apartments. It is equipped with a 300-pound user weight limit and can reach speeds of 12.4 miles per hour, Small Treadmill With Incline with an incline of 12.
The user-friendly design makes it easy to put together. Begin by pressing a button beneath the handrails. This will open the console and allow it to be folded forward. Then, use a lever on the left side to fold the support arm. Once folded, the treadmill will have only 10 inches. This lets you easily place it behind a couch or under a bed.
The Echelon treadmill is a great treadmill however, it doesn't offer as many features. It doesn't have an LCD screen and the incline range is smaller. It's not the ideal choice for those who love to challenge themselves.
